Food storage cabinet with sterilization function
By installing sterilization and buffer components in the food storage cabinet, the problem of food not being easily sterilized at the contact point with the partition is solved, achieving a more efficient sterilization effect and cabinet protection.

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of food storage cabinet technology, specifically a food storage cabinet with sterilization function. Background Technology
[0002] Food storage cabinets are mainly used to store various foods to ensure their freshness and safety. They are commonly used in homes, restaurants, supermarkets, and other places. In order to kill most pathogenic bacteria, reduce the risk of food poisoning, and provide food safety, food storage cabinets usually have disinfection and sterilization functions.
[0003] When using common food storage cabinets on the market, the cabinet door is opened directly, and then the food is placed on the surface of the shelves inside the cabinet. The contact area between the food and the shelves is not easily sterilized, resulting in poor overall sterilization effect. Therefore, to address the above problems, a food storage cabinet with sterilization function is proposed. Utility Model Content
[0004] The purpose of this utility model is to provide a food storage cabinet with sterilization function to solve the problem that the contact area between the food and the partition is not easily sterilized when the food is placed inside the storage cabinet.
[0005] To achieve the above objectives, this utility model provides the following technical solution:
[0006] A food storage cabinet with sterilization function includes a main body for storing food. The main body includes a cabinet frame, a door, and a display control component. The door is rotatably connected to the front of the cabinet frame. A display control component consisting of a display screen and buttons is embedded on one side of the cabinet frame. A partition is provided inside the cabinet. The partition includes a frame and a filter. The frame is fixedly connected to the filter inside the frame. A sterilization component is provided inside the cabinet. The sterilization component includes a fixing frame, ultraviolet lamps, and positioning blocks. A fixing frame is provided below the partition. Several ultraviolet lamps are tightly fitted inside the fixing frame.
[0007] Preferably, sliders are fixedly connected to both sides of the fixed frame and the frame, and a plurality of sliding grooves are provided inside the cabinet, with the inner side of the sliding grooves fitting against the sliders.
[0008] Preferably, a plurality of positioning blocks with an L-shaped cross-section are fixedly connected inside the fixed frame, and the positioning blocks are in close contact with the ultraviolet lamp.
[0009] Preferably, a buffer assembly is provided on the rear side of the fixed frame and the frame, the buffer assembly including a damping rod, a buffer plate and a spring.
[0010] Preferably, a damping rod is fixedly connected to both the fixed frame and the rear side of the frame, and a buffer plate is fixedly connected to the other end of the damping rod. A spring is provided on the outer side of the damping rod.
[0011] Compared with the prior art, the beneficial effects of this utility model are:
[0012] In this utility model, the storage cabinet body, cabinet, cabinet door, display control components, partition, frame, filter, sterilization components, fixing frame, and ultraviolet lamp are designed. Food to be stored is placed on top of the filter. The partition and sterilization components work together, and the ultraviolet lamp is turned on to effectively sterilize the area where the food is in contact with the filter. This avoids the problem of the sterilization effect being affected by the inconvenience of sterilization at the bottom. The positioning block, slide, and slider facilitate the removal and placement of the fixing frame and the frame. At the same time, the positioning block effectively positions the ultraviolet lamp, making it less likely to move when the fixing frame is removed. The buffer components, damping rod, buffer plate, and spring are designed to prevent damage to the inner wall of the cabinet after the fixing frame and the frame are placed back into the cabinet. [0021] Please see Figure 1-4 This utility model provides a technical solution:
[0022] A food storage cabinet with sterilization function includes a main body 1 for storing food. The main body 1 includes a cabinet body 11, a cabinet door 12, and a display control component 13. The cabinet door 12 is rotatably connected to the front of the cabinet body 11. The display control component 13, consisting of a display screen and buttons, is embedded on one side of the cabinet body 11. A partition 2 is provided inside the cabinet body 11. The partition 2 includes a frame 21 and a filter screen 22. The frame 21 is provided inside the cabinet body 11, and the filter screen 22 is fixedly connected inside the frame 21. A sterilization component 3 is provided inside the cabinet body 11. The sterilization component 3 includes a fixing frame 31, an ultraviolet lamp 32, and a positioning block 33. The fixing frame 31 is provided below the partition 2. Several ultraviolet lamps 32 are tightly fitted inside the fixing frame 31. The sterilization component 3 provided below the partition 2 facilitates effective sterilization of the contact area between the food and the filter screen 22, improving the sterilization effect. The buffer component 4 provided on the frame 21 and the fixing frame 31 provides a buffering effect when the food is placed inside the cabinet body 11.
[0023] Both sides of the fixed frame 31 and frame 21 are fixedly connected to sliders 6. Several grooves 5 are opened inside the cabinet 11. The inner side of the grooves 5 fits with the sliders 6, which facilitates the removal of the fixed frame 31 and frame 21. Several positioning blocks 33 with L-shaped cross sections are fixedly connected inside the fixed frame 31. The positioning blocks 33 fit tightly with the ultraviolet lamp 32, which facilitates the placement and easy fixing of the ultraviolet lamp 32. A buffer assembly 4 is provided on the rear side of the fixed frame 31 and frame 21. The buffer assembly 4 includes a damping rod 41, a buffer plate 42 and a spring 43, which provides a buffering effect when the fixed frame 31 and frame 21 are installed. The rear side of the fixed frame 31 and frame 21 is fixedly connected to the damping rod 41. The other end of the damping rod 41 is fixedly connected to the buffer plate 42. The outer side of the damping rod 41 is provided with a spring 43, which avoids damage to the inner wall of the cabinet 11 when the frame 21 and fixed frame 31 are placed with great force.
[0024] Workflow: When using the food storage cabinet with sterilization function, first place the main body 1 of the cabinet in a suitable position. Then, power on the main body 1 and the external power supply of the ultraviolet lamp 32. Adjust the relevant parameters of the main body 1 using the buttons on the control display component 13. Open the cabinet door 12 and pull the frame 21 forward. The sliders 6 on both sides of the frame 21 move within the slide grooves 5. After pulling it to a suitable position, place the food to be stored and sterilized on the surface of the filter screen 22. Then push the frame 21 back to its original position. After being pushed back to the appropriate position, the buffer plate 42 fits against the inner wall of the cabinet 11. The damping rod 41 and spring 43 work together to provide a buffering effect during installation, preventing damage to the back of the frame 21 and the inner wall of the cabinet 11. Then close the door. Cabinet door 12, cabinet body 11 and ultraviolet lamp 32 are activated to effectively sterilize and store food placed above filter screen 22. When filter screen 22 needs to be cleaned after long-term use, the user opens cabinet door 12, holds partition 2 and moves it forward until slider 6 is completely pulled out of slide groove 5. Partition 2 is then removed, and filter screen 22 can be cleaned. When ultraviolet lamp 32 needs maintenance or repair after long-term use, the fixing frame 31 is moved forward and removed in the same way, and then ultraviolet lamp 32 is repaired or maintained. The sterilization component 3 set below partition 2 facilitates effective sterilization of the contact area between food and filter screen 22, improving the sterilization effect. The buffer component 4 set on frame 21 and fixing frame 31 provides a buffering effect when placed inside cabinet body 11.
